Suggested Attendee fees or suggested donations: donation of $10-15 for the performers $500 What is your budget for this event: Social or cultural benefits: Somerville residents will have the opportunity to see a wide variety of live music for free and meet like minded individuals in a chill, low key inclusive environment. Some stay the entire show, others enjoy a song or two as they take a stroll through the park. Somerville feminist punk band Sidebody played their first show at one of our park events and it was attended by Pop star Maggie Rogers. Maggie developed a relationship with the band and they recently opened for her at the Paradise Rock Club. Financial benefits: In previous events we've held in Somerville parks, attendees have purchased items from various Somerville businesses before, during, and after the event.
